This item was about the discovery of 5 Asteroids (or minor planets as they were known at that time) Asia, Sappho, Sylvia, Camilla and Vera at Madras. The first was named asteroid 'Asia' as it was the first to be discovered by an observer on this continent. This page from Pogson's log book shows the first observations of Asia made on April 18th and 19th 1861.
